GUANGZHOU, Dec. 10 (Xinhua) -- A total of 12 people were killed in a residential building fire on Tuesday night in Shantou City, south China's Guangdong Province, local authorities said Wednesday.
The blaze erupted at around 9:20 p.m. in the city's Chaonan District and was extinguished by around 10 p.m., according to the district's fire department.
Preliminary investigations show that the building was a four-story, self-built concrete structure, with the fire affecting about 150 square meters.
The cause of the fire is under investigation. ■
